2,479 in Roman Numerals
2,479 in Roman numerals is MMCDLXXIX, and is spelled two thousand four hundred seventy-nine.
How to write 2,479 in Roman numerals
To write 2,479 in Roman numerals, combine MM (2,000), CD (400), LXX (70) and IX (9) to get MMCDLXXIX.
The numeral MMCDLXXIX is read from left to right, from the largest value to the smallest, adding each symbol as you go. It uses subtractive notation — IX and CD — where a smaller symbol placed before a larger one is subtracted rather than added (for example, IX means 10 − 1 = 9).
| Value | Roman |
|---|---|
| 2,000 | MM |
| 400 | CD |
| 70 | LXX |
| 9 | IX |
| 2,479 | MMCDLXXIX |
